The most common and traditional way to measure core temperature is by using a thermometer. There are several types of thermometers available, including digital, infrared, and mercury thermometers. The most accurate method for measuring core temperature with a thermometer is rectal temperature measurement. This involves inserting the thermometer into the rectum to obtain a reading. While this method is considered the gold standard for measuring core temperature, it is not always practical or comfortable for patients.
Another method commonly used to measure core temperature is oral temperature measurement. This involves placing a thermometer under the tongue to obtain a reading. While this method is less invasive than rectal temperature measurement, it is not as accurate. Variations in mouth temperature due to drinking hot or cold liquids can affect the reading.
Ear temperature measurement is another popular method for measuring core temperature. This method involves placing a thermometer in the ear canal to obtain a reading. While ear thermometers are quick and easy to use, they are not as accurate as rectal temperature measurement.
One of the most advanced methods for measuring core temperature is through a thermal camera. Thermal cameras use infrared technology to detect heat patterns on the skin’s surface and can provide a non-invasive and quick way to measure core temperature. While thermal cameras are effective in detecting changes in body temperature, they are not as accurate as rectal temperature measurement.
A more innovative method for measuring core body temperature is through ingestible core temperature sensors. These sensors are small capsules that are swallowed and transmit temperature data wirelessly to a receiver. This method provides continuous monitoring of core temperature and is less invasive than traditional thermometer methods. However, ingestible sensors are more expensive and may not be suitable for everyone.
One of the most accurate and reliable methods for measuring core body temperature is through a telemetric pill. Telemetric pills are small, ingestible capsules that contain a temperature sensor and transmitter. The pill is swallowed, and the sensor transmits data to an external receiver, allowing for continuous monitoring of core temperature without the need for invasive procedures. Telemetric pills are often used in research settings to monitor core temperature during physical activity or extreme environments.
